Description

The Old Manse represents a very rare opportunity to acquire a distinctive home right at the historic centre of Duxford. The property has undergone much improvement over the last 7 years, and offers a perfect blend of Victorian architecture and stylish accommodation, providing versatility to suit individual purchasers‘ needs.


On the ground floor are 3 reception rooms, including separate bay-fronted family and sitting rooms, both with original sash windows, fireplaces and exposed wooden floorboards. Of particular note is the property‘s impressive open-plan kitchen / dining room which has been fitted with a bespoke range of dressers and base units. Appliances include an AEG dishwasher, full height AEG fridge/freezer, Bosch washing machine, all of which are built in units, and a Rangemaster oven. The kitchen is underfloor heated, sympathetically finished with solid oak worktops and there is a stable door leading to the private rear garden.


Completing the ground floor accommodation is a refitted cloakroom W.C, complemented by attractive tiling and built-in cupboards. There is a welcoming entrance hall with understairs storage cupboard and stairs leading to the first floor.


Upstairs are 4 bedrooms, 3 of which are comfortable doubles and 2 include Victorian feature fireplaces. The master bedroom has a bay window and a refitted en suite shower room finished with Porcelanosa wood effect tiling.


The main bathroom comprises a roll-top bath, wash hand basin and traditional high-level W.C, contrasted by Victorian style, geometric tiled flooring and a heated towel rail. The landing provides access to a loft with a pull-down ladder, a window above the stairwell gives additional light to the landing and entrance hall.


Outside, the house stands elevated from the street behind a lawned front garden, enclosed by a low brick wall and neat hedging. There is a shared driveway at the side that leads to a generous double garage which has a remote-control door and a personal door leading to the rear garden. The garage was built by local architects Annand and Mustoe, has plenty of eaves storage and offers exciting scope for an annex conversion.


The rear garden faces south-east and is beautifully kept with an Indian Sandstone terrace leading up to the lawn. An old well is a wonderful feature of the garden and is sure to capture imaginations as well as acting as the definitive ice breaker with guests.

Duxford is a traditional and picturesque village about 7 miles south of Cambridge with excellent access back to the city and to the M11 at junction 10. There is a mainline station at Whittlesford Parkway, which is about a 7 minute cycle away and that gets to Cambridge in approximately 15 minutes and London Liverpool Street in about 65. There is also a regular bus service to Cambridge and Saffron Walden from the village.


Local facilities include an Ofsted ‘Good‘ primary school that feeds highly regarded Sawston Village College and has a pre-school. There is also a general shop and store, a beauty salon and three pubs, including The Lodge in Duxford, a highly renowned haven where you can work, eat and stay in a home-from-home environment. There are also two café/deli/bistros, Graystones and Café 19 at the brand new Duxford Community Centre.


There are 2 churches, various greens and open spaces. The village is surrounded by open countryside and is neighboured by the famous Imperial War Museum and airfield.
